When it comes to golf clubs, there are a few key brands that are known for producing high-quality equipment. Some of the most popular brands include Titleist, Callaway, TaylorMade, Ping, and Cobra. Each of these brands offers a variety of clubs for different skill levels and playing styles, so it’s important to do your research before making a purchase.

Titleist is known for its premium quality clubs that are designed for serious golfers. Their clubs are often used by professional players on the PGA Tour, which is a testament to their performance and reliability. Titleist offers a wide range of clubs, including drivers, irons, wedges, and putters, all designed to improve your game and help you achieve better results on the course.

Callaway is another top brand in the golf industry, known for its innovative technology and high-performance clubs. Callaway’s clubs are designed for golfers of all skill levels, from beginners to advanced players. Their clubs are engineered to provide maximum distance, accuracy, and forgiveness, making them a popular choice among players who want to improve their game.

TaylorMade is a brand that is synonymous with innovation and cutting-edge technology. TaylorMade’s clubs are designed to help players achieve maximum distance and accuracy off the tee, while also providing excellent feel and control around the green. Their clubs are used by some of the top players in the world, including Dustin Johnson and Rory McIlroy.

Ping is a brand that is known for its commitment to precision engineering and high-quality craftsmanship. Ping’s clubs are designed to provide maximum forgiveness and consistency, helping players of all skill levels to hit the ball straighter and farther. Ping offers a wide range of clubs, including drivers, irons, wedges, and putters, all designed to help you improve your game and play your best on the course.

Cobra is a brand that is known for its innovative designs and high-performance clubs. Cobra’s clubs are designed to provide maximum distance and accuracy, while also offering excellent feel and control. Their clubs are used by some of the top players in the world, including Bryson DeChambeau and Rickie Fowler.

When comparing different brands of golf clubs, it’s important to consider a few key factors. First, consider your budget and how much you are willing to spend on a new set of clubs. Different brands offer clubs at different price points, so make sure to choose a brand that fits within your budget.

Next, consider your skill level and playing style. Some brands offer clubs that are designed for beginners, while others offer clubs that are geared towards more advanced players. Choose a brand that offers clubs that are suited to your skill level and playing style to ensure that you get the most out of your new clubs.

It’s also important to consider the type of clubs that you need. Some brands offer a wide range of clubs, including drivers, irons, wedges, and putters, while others focus on specific types of clubs. Make sure to choose a brand that offers the specific clubs that you need to improve your game and play your best on the course.
